He came out to 'Death of Auto-Tune' and ended on 'Encore.' The rapper known as Jay Z let us know he still had it, just in case we thought he lost it somewhere between Brooklyn and Hollywood. Jay took it back to the true essence of hip-hop – a rousing good time with just enough boom bap pow to make you forget your troubles and dance; and dance this multi-ethnic crowd did for 90 minutes straight.
Shawn Carter took us down memory lane backed by a 9-piece band -- complete horn section, two drummers, two on keys, a DJ and a bass player -- on his July 10 spot date at the Arena at Mohegan Sun in Uncasville CT. As part of the deal Jay inked with concert promoter LiveNation in 2008 for a reported 150 million, Jay's five-date unnamed tour was a way for him to continue to bring in revenue, to connect with fans and to break new music.
Stripped down to an all black set topped by a concave mountain of screens (at about movie theatre height) Jay proved himself sherriff of the stage adorned in all black jeans shirt shades and cap – though he did give 'em some pop with white hightops and humongous neon pink sole peeking out from under them.
